#0800bd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0800bd is composed of 3.1% red, 0% green and 74.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 95.8% cyan, 100% magenta, 0%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 242.5 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 37.1%. #0800bd color hex could be obtained by blending #1000ff with #00007b. Closest websafe color is: #0000cc.

● #0800bd color description : Strong blue.
#0800bd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0800bd has RGB values of R:8, G:0, B:189 and CMYK values of C:0.96, M:1, Y:0,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 524477.

Shades and Tints of #0800bd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#01000c is the darkest color, while #f8f8ff is the lightest one.
